Key Features of This Course

Develop your understanding of key areas, from core public administration theoretical and practice-related perspectives to ways in which governance systems differ.

Explore topics in modern policy-making and administration, public policy design and delivery, public and non-profit organisations and their approach to major policy challenges and the effects of policy choices on society.

You'll also receive training in research design and will carry out individual, original research as part of your dissertation.
